Output 20397e616809217c0d92e7cdd07a4a8d7e52a0bf2d6b30308e8fb5517444c112:88

value
172318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65780ecb0e7d75728c9a2e9ec422f1b3d7b45596 OP_EQUAL
address
3AwXzgPCtyaeLb9bFQguru31oLDpJXcb4W
transaction
20397e616809217c0d92e7cdd07a4a8d7e52a0bf2d6b30308e8fb5517444c112
spent
true